ORDER


It appearing to the Court that Defendants' Motion to Dismiss (Dkt. 15) is ready for the Court's consideration, IT IS ORDERED withdrawing the reference of this case to the Magistrate Judge as to Defendants' Motion to Dismiss (Dkt. 15). All other matters shall remain with Magistrate Judge Marshall for disposition as appropriate.

The Court notes that, as of the date of this Order, Plaintiff has failed to respond to the Defendants' motion as ordered. See Dkt. 16 (ordering response filed by February 8, 2008). Plaintiff was warned that the Court, in its discretion, could treat his failure to respond to Defendants' Motion to Dismiss as a consent to the granting of that Motion without further notice. See id. at 2.
